Pieter van der Linden is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Oceanography and Ecology. According to data from OpenAlex, Pieter van der Linden has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 404 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Global and Planetary Change, 7 papers in Oceanography and 4 papers in Ecology. Recurrent topics in Pieter van der Linden’s work include Marine Biology and Ecology Research (7 papers), Marine and fisheries research (5 papers) and Marine Bivalve and Aquaculture Studies (4 papers). Pieter van der Linden is often cited by papers focused on Marine Biology and Ecology Research (7 papers), Marine and fisheries research (5 papers) and Marine Bivalve and Aquaculture Studies (4 papers). Pieter van der Linden collaborates with scholars based in Portugal, United Kingdom and Italy. Pieter van der Linden's co-authors include João Carlos Marques, Joana Patrício, Helena Veríssimo, Agnese Marchini and Elena Blanco‐Fernández and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Construction and Building Materials and Marine Pollution Bulletin.
